Wooden Forces Slope Kit

A sturdy ramp kit with reversible slopes for forces investigations, featuring a variety of surfaces.

Overview

  • Designed for engaging hands-on experiments, it features reversible slopes with varied surfaces including sandpaper, carpet underlay, plain wood, and foam. The adjustable stand offers five height settings for diverse experiment setups, facilitating exploration of forces, motion, and friction.

  • Aligned with the Key Stage 2 Science curriculum, this kit supports a practical understanding of gravity, air resistance and friction. It enables children to experiment with and observe the effects of friction, making learning both interactive and impactful.

  • Constructed for classroom safety and accuracy, the kit is an ideal tool for introducing young learners to scientific concepts through practical application. It bridges the gap between theory and real-world physics, sparking curiosity and fostering a deeper understanding of how the physical world operates.

Supports the National Curriculum

Science, Year 5, Forces

Explain that unsupported objects fall towards the Earth because of the force of gravity acting between the Earth and the falling object.

Science, Year 5, Forces

Identify the effects of air resistance, water resistance and friction, that act between moving surfaces.
